A pneumatic or air-filled tire is composed on an inner core that is filled with pressurized air and sealed airtight. Usually, a tread made with reinforced steel belting or other materials, seals this inner core and provides the contact area with the road.

The tire will remain inflated with all the vehicle's weight resting on it, because the pressure of the air inside the tire is more than atmospheric air pressure. The pressure of the air inside the tire provides resistance against forces that attempt to deform the tire. This gives the tire a slight degree of a cushioning effect when the tire hits bumps in the road. If you have experienced taking a ride in an old-fashioned carriage which had wooden wheels, you know precisely how huge of a difference a set of pneumatic tires makes.

Pneumatic tires also come with disadvantages. High-performance situations or highly dangerous applications for example, these tires could suffer a puncture and this will lead to a complete failure. The consequence of a blowout at high speeds can lead to a dangerous car accident. Military planners must take into consideration tires getting blown out by shooting of guns or explosion shrapnel. A vehicle crew's worst nightmare is becoming trapped within a fire zone due to all of their tires becoming flat. Airless tires evidently don't suffer from these issues and thus, may be more suitable in some applications.

The pneumatic tire might have problems as well with the variation in air pressure and tire performance. The lower pressure in a tire may increase the comfort level and the traction. This is due to the fact that tires flatten slightly and more tread is placed in contact with the road. The pressure of the air inside of the tire works to maintain the lateral stiffness of the tire as well as maintain the "up and down" stiffness. Hence, reduced air pressure enables the sidewalls of the tires to flex. This results in poor handling unfortunately. In an airless tire, the stiffness in those two dimensions is independent.

There are other problems with air pressure. Customers are notoriously undependable when it comes to maintaining proper air pressure. Tires that have improper air pressure could result in unsafe situations. It is really essential to keep in mind that pneumatic tires are prone to temperature changes also, which can be responsible for changing the internal pressure of the tire. It is important to consider the type of environments you will be needing your machine to function in so that you could check the tires on a regular basis and keep the machinery as safe as possible.
